Course Details
- Advanced Financial Accounting: This unit covers advanced financial accounting principles and techniques, with a focus on sustainable accounting practices in the automotive industry.
- Sustainability Reporting for Automotive Industry: This unit teaches students how to prepare and present sustainability reports for automotive companies, including the use of industry-specific sustainability metrics.
- Carbon Footprint Accounting: This unit covers the principles and techniques of carbon footprint accounting, including how to measure, manage, and report carbon emissions in the automotive industry.
- Sustainable Supply Chain Management: This unit focuses on sustainable supply chain management practices in the automotive industry, including the use of sustainable raw materials, responsible sourcing, and supply chain transparency.
-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) Reporting: This unit covers the principles and practices of ESG reporting, including the use of ESG metrics to evaluate the sustainability performance of automotive companies.
- Circular Economy Accounting: This unit explores the principles and practices of circular economy accounting, including the use of circular economy metrics to evaluate the sustainability performance of automotive companies.
- Sustainable Transportation Systems: This unit covers the principles and practices of sustainable transportation systems, including the role of the automotive industry in promoting sustainable transportation.
- Sustainable Product Design and Development: This unit focuses on sustainable product design and development practices in the automotive industry, including the use of life-cycle assessment and design for sustainability principles.
- Advanced Cost Accounting for Sustainability: This unit covers advanced cost accounting principles and techniques for sustainability, with a focus on the automotive industry.
Career Path
In the Advanced Skill Certificate in Sustainable Accounting for the Automotive Industry, professionals develop the necessary skills to address the increasing demand for sustainable practices within the automotive sector.
This program focuses on training individuals in various roles, such as: 1. Sustainability Analyst: These professionals analyze and evaluate environ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ors to assist organizations in making more informed decisions and reducing their environmental impact. 2. Green Manufacturing Engineer: Green manufacturing engineers focus on developing and implementing sustainable manufacturing practices that minimize waste, reduce energy consumption, and improve overall efficiency in production processes. 3. Eco-Design Engineer: Eco-design engineers concentrate on creating environmentally friendly products and solutions that minimize waste, reduce energy consumption, and promote the use of sustainable materials. 4.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) Manager: CSR managers oversee and guide a company's corporate social responsibility strategies, ensuring that they align with the organization's values and promote sustainability, ethics, and social responsibility. 5. Supply Chain Sustainability Manager: Supply chain sustainability managers work to create and maintain sustainable supply chain operations, incorporating environmentally and socially responsible practices throughout the entire supply chain process.
By familiarizing themselves with these roles and their respective responsibilities, professionals can determine which path best suits their interests and goals in the growing sustainable accounting landscape.
